    Key Features and Specifications of the Fox Micron MX

    The Fox Micron MX is packed with features designed to improve your angling experience. Understanding these features is essential to appreciate what this bite alarm brings to the table. The high-visibility LED is one of the standout features. This bright LED ensures you can see the alarm even in the darkest conditions, which is crucial for night fishing. The LED also features a latching function, which means it stays illuminated for a few seconds after a bite, giving you a clear indication of which rod has been triggered.

    Another key feature is the adjustable volume and tone settings. This allows you to customize the alarm to your personal preference and the specific fishing situation. You can set different tones for each alarm, helping you distinguish between multiple rods at a glance. The sensitivity control is particularly important, allowing you to fine-tune the alarm to avoid false alarms caused by wind or current. This feature is especially useful when fishing in challenging conditions or when targeting wary fish. The MX also features a power out socket, which allows you to connect illuminated swingers or bobbins, further enhancing bite indication. This is a great addition for anglers who want to maximize their bite detection. The alarm runs on batteries, typically 2 AAA batteries, which provide long battery life. This is essential for those long sessions on the bank. Overall, the Fox Micron MX is a feature-rich alarm that offers a great balance of performance and usability.

    Alternatives to the Fox Micron MX: Exploring the Market

    While the Fox Micron MX is a fantastic bite alarm, it's always a good idea to consider alternatives to ensure you're making the best choice for your needs. The market is full of excellent options, each with its own set of features and price points. One popular alternative is the Nash Siren R3+. This alarm is known for its advanced features, including a highly sensitive bite detection system and a long-range wireless receiver. It's a top-end option that delivers exceptional performance, but it comes with a higher price tag.

    Another great alternative is the Delkim EV Plus. Delkim alarms are renowned for their reliability and sensitivity. The EV Plus features a unique vibration detection system that eliminates false alarms caused by wind or current. It's a favorite among many experienced anglers, but it's also a premium-priced option. If you're looking for a more budget-friendly option, the ProLogic SMX MKII is worth considering. This alarm offers a good balance of features and performance at a more affordable price. It includes adjustable sensitivity, volume, and tone settings, as well as a bright LED and a weatherproof design. It's a great choice for anglers who want a reliable bite alarm without breaking the bank.
